Experts warn: Three U.S. regions at risk of possible ‘mega-tsunami’

Experts warn that a massive “mega tsunami” could strike parts of the U.S., especially Northern California, Oregon, Washington, Alaska, and Hawaii, due to seismic threats like the Cascadia Subduction Zone. A Virginia Tech study found that a major quake could sink coastal land by up to 6.5 feet, heightening flood risks. With a 15% chance of an 8.0+ quake in the next 50 years, combined with rising seas, coastal towns could be overwhelmed. Alaska faces landslide risks from melting glaciers, while Hawaii is threatened by collapsing volcanoes. Experts urge residents to know evacuation routes and prepare emergency plans—it’s not if, but when.
